An aide memoire summary by William Palmer of dances from the Playford Ball programmes as arranged by The Round in Cambridge, England.

In the following descriptions, unless otherwise stated:
- Longways sets are duple minor
- Circles and turns are once round, clockwise
- Clocks are face upward
- Casts are one place
- Turns (for 2 people) are with both hands
- Passing is by R shoulder
- Step and honour is R then L
L = left, R = right, sk.s. = skipping step.
